As of 31 October 2024, Intel Corp. has moved from a fair to a risky valuation grade. The company appears to be overvalued based on its current financial metrics. Key ratios include a Price to Book Value of 0.88, an EV to EBITDA of 15.82, and a ROE of -12.43%. In comparison, NVIDIA Corp. has an attractive P/E of 47.72 and an EV to EBITDA of 41.13, while Micron Technology, Inc. shows a more favorable EV to EBITDA of 10.17.

Despite recent strong stock performance, with a year-to-date return of 52.47% compared to the S&P 500's 12.22%, the long-term outlook remains concerning, as evidenced by a 5-year return of -38.73% versus the S&P 500's 96.61%. This suggests that while short-term gains have been significant, the overall valuation and financial health of Intel Corp. do not support its current price level.
